The Art of the Duo Deck


Instead, you must specialize: one player assumes the role of the primary attacker, while the other plays pure support and defense.


The attacking player brings the massive tanks and win conditions, while the supporting player brings multiple spells, buildings, and healing units.


Team PositionWhat to Bring
The Carry / AttackerHeavy tanks, primary tower-destroying units, and aggressive bridge-spam cards
Control RoleMultiple small spells, defensive buildings, tornado for grouping enemies, and healers
